In most types of high voltage apparatus, a PD acceptance test is required. In contrast, the PD test is very rarely used as an acceptance test for new motor and generator windings. The closest that machine manufacturers come to a PD acceptance test is the power factor tip-up test (IEEE Standard 286), which is an indire…

A brief review is given of ferroelectric thin-film memory technology, emphasizing up-to-date comparisons among different materials, including lead zirconate-titanate (PZT), barium-strontium titanate (BST), and strontium bismuth tantalate (SBT) for both DRAMS and non-volatile RAMS.

Ordered layered three-dimensional networks of Au, Ag and Au/Ag colloids are assembled in a stepwise synthesis using N,N′-bis(2-aminoethyl)-4,4′-bipyridinium as a redox-active crosslinker.

Treatment of benzocarbaporphyrin 2 with refluxing FeCl3 in CHCl3–alcohol mixtures leads to a remarkably selective oxidation at the interior carbon atom to produce dialkoxy products 5; these species show potentially valuable long wavelength absorptions in their UV–VIS spectra.

Double-mesopore silica with a characteristic N2 adsorption isotherm and narrow bimodal mesopore distribution is synthesized rapidly at room temperature by using aqueous ammonia as the catalyst.

The reaction of (c-C6H11)8Si8O12 1 with triflic acid (TfOH) can produce two different ditriflates with the formula (c-C6H11)8Si8O11(OTf)2, which can be hydrolyzed selectively to four different incompletely condensed silsesquioxane frameworks with the formula (c-C6H11)8Si8O11(OH)2 (2, 4, 7 and 8).
